Kubota Maintenance Tips:
By wiping the exterior of the battery with a damp cloth, we prevent the accumulation of white acid etching powder on the connectors, thereby extending the battery's lifespan.
2. Open the battery cap of the water unit and check if the water level is at the normal position, with the standard level reaching the top and bottom lines. If I find the water level below the standard position, it is necessary to add distilled water; if it's less than the distilled water, I can filter tap water for emergency use.
Check if the battery is properly charged. It can be measured up to three meters. After starting the generator, the measured voltage between the battery's north and south poles is normal, over 13V. If you find the charging voltage is too low, you need to request personnel to inspect the charging system.
